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5353189 5061 83926992
708136077 273401293
708136077 273401293
11 0126150979 123486
All about undefined
Interested in learning more?
708136077 273401293
11 0126150979 123486
See more
873 316727706
9548 6267715002 641204575 89
See more
71147 20347164061
533 305 737487 03
See more